Memorandums of Understanding

UCLA partners with universities throughout the world to maintain the highest standards of teaching and research, to keep up with academic trends, and to share innovations.

A partnership may be codified through an agreement known as a Memorandum of Understanding (MOU). An MOU is a broad agreement in which UCLA and a partner express an intention to engage in cooperative academic or research activities.

These agreements represent an outstanding opportunity for UCLA faculty, staff, or students to grow and learn through contact with international colleagues.

The UCLA International Institute, which is jointly responsible for vetting these agreements campus wide, makes available to UCLA faculty and staff, UCLA policy on international agreements, an archive of existing agreements, and forms to propose new agreements.

Within the Department of Pediatrics, all proposals for MOUs must be first vetted through the Chairman's Office before contacting the UCLA International Institute.
